Why “free” Is Usually a Red Flag

Everyone loves a “gift”. The word itself sounds charitable, but in gambling it’s a thinly veiled profit‑making scheme. No charity will hand you cash for nothing; the house always keeps the edge. That’s why the moment a casino advertises a free bonus you should already be reaching for your scepticism.

Take the likes of Betfair, 888casino and William Hill – they all parade “free spins” like kids in a candy shop. In reality those spins come shackled to wagering requirements that make the original “free” feel about as free as a loan with an interest rate hidden in the fine print.

What makes the best 5 free mobile casino experiences worth a glance is not the sparkle of the marketing copy but the underlying odds and the speed of the platform. If a game loads slower than a snail on a rainy day you’ll waste more time than money.

Speed, Stability and Real‑Money Potential

First off, you need a mobile app that launches faster than a slot like Starburst spitting out a cascade of glitter. A laggy interface is a silent killer – you’ll miss the moment a volatility spike hits, and that’s when the real profit (or loss) happens.

Second, the app must handle high‑stakes bets without crashing. Gonzo’s Quest, for example, thrives on its adventurous theme, but if the server hiccups you’ll be stuck watching a loading wheel spin longer than a roulette ball.

Third, look for a transparent loyalty scheme. Some platforms hide the “VIP” status behind a maze of tiered bonuses that reward nothing but patience. A truly decent free mobile casino will let you climb the ladder with genuine play, not by signing up for every newsletter imaginable.

  • Lightning‑quick loading times
  • Stable connection under heavy traffic
  • Clear, achievable wagering conditions
  • Responsive customer support
  • Minimal data usage on the go

These five criteria separate the fluff from the functional. If a provider can’t tick at least three, you might as well stick to the slot machines at the local pub and save yourself a headache.

Real‑World Examples That Cut the Crap

Betway’s app is a decent case study. Its UI is clean, the login process takes two taps, and the cash‑out button is where you’d expect it – not buried under a banner advertising a “free” mystery prize. The only gripe is the occasional pop‑up that insists you claim a complimentary drink voucher before you can spin. It’s as intrusive as a neighbour shouting about a garden gnome.

Meanwhile, 888casino offers a surprisingly robust selection of mobile‑optimised slots. Their version of Starburst runs buttery smooth, and the bonus round triggers with the same predictability as a train schedule. The downside? The “free” welcome bonus is tied to a 30‑times wagering requirement, which feels like being asked to run a marathon after a single sip of water.

William Hill, on the other hand, feels like the cheap motel with a fresh coat of paint that the marketing team loves to brag about. The app looks shiny, but the “VIP” lounge is nothing more than a disguised terms‑and‑conditions page that you have to scroll through to find the actual cash‑out limits. Still, the overall stability is commendable, and the slots load as fast as a roulette wheel spin on a crisp night.

In practice, I ran a week‑long test on each of these apps, focusing on the speed of cash‑out, the clarity of bonus terms and the frequency of forced ads. The results were predictable: the quickest cash‑out belonged to Betway, while the most transparent terms were with William Hill. 888casino sat somewhere in the middle, offering a balanced experience but with that lingering feeling of a “free” offer that’s really just a baited hook.
